What to expect in a session and how it feels

Movements follow natural drainage routes. A practitioner guides the person through slow circles around the cheeks, along the jaw, and down the neck. Sessions prioritise rhythm over force, so the face never aches. You might feel a warm glow as fluid shifts, a sign that drainage is working. Safety, aftercare, and achieving lasting results

Safety hinges on clean hands, clean tools, and candid consent about comfort levels. The facial uses clean, oil-free products to reduce slip, and the practitioner checks skin response to avoid irritation. Aftercare emphasises gentle support: stay hydrated, avoid heavy facials for 24 hours, and protect the skin from harsh sun. Results build over weeks, not minutes, as lymph moves steadily toward drainage nodes. Regular sessions encourage improved circulation, less edema, and a calmer complexion’s baseline. Consistency matters as much as technique.
